Garlic Butter Shrimp

Garlic Butter Shrimp: A Quick, High-Protein Dinner Treat

Garlic Butter Shrimp is a quick, high-protein dinner treat that tantalizes taste buds with its rich flavors.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Seafood
Calories: 240

Ingredients
  

For the Shrimp
  • 1 pound Large Shrimp Peeled and deveined
For the Sauce
  • 3 tablespoons Butter Swap for olive oil for a lighter option
  • 4 cloves Minced Garlic Sauté gently to keep it mellow
  • 1 tablespoon Italian Seasoning Can use fresh herbs for better flavor
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on Juice Fresh juice is best for optimal taste
For Garnishing
  • 1/4 cup Chopped Parsley Optional for enhancing presentation and flavor
  • Salt To taste
  • Pepper To taste

Equipment

  • skillet

Method
 

Instructions
  1. In a large skillet, melt butter over medium-high heat until foamy and slightly golden.
  2. Add large shrimp and season with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ning. Cook until shrimp are pink and opaque.
  3. Stir in minced garlic and sauté for 1 minute until fragrant, being careful not to brown the garlic.
  4. Remove from heat, squeeze lemon juice over shrimp, and sprinkle with chopped parsley before serving.

Notes

Serve Garlic Butter Shrimp immediately for the best flavor.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
